Five-goal haul keeps United clear

UNITED MOVE FOUR POINTS CLEAR WITH COMPREHENS­IVE VICTORY

-

TUN WELLS ASHFORD UNITED Three goals in 27 minutes laid the foundation­s for Ashford United’s comfortabl­e Southern Counties East League, Premier Division win at Culverden Stadium on Saturday.

The victory moved them four points clear at the top as all their rivals, apart from Hollands & Blair, dropped points.

An early goal from Rory Hill set United on their way before Adrian Stone and Shaun Welford added goals either side of the half-hour to put the visitors firmly in control by half-time.

Ryan Palmer made it 4-0 midway through the second half – his fourth goal in two games – before new recruit Ben Wilson came off the bench to score on his debut, following his dual-registrati­on signing from Hythe Town.

It was United’s eighth away win of the season and their second successive five-goal success on the road, following the win at Fisher last month.

Welford and Palmer had already gone close before Hill put them in front after five minutes. Keeper George Kamurasi’s clearance was nodded on by Welford to Hill who fired past home keeper Steve Lawrence.

United enjoyed plenty of the ball after that with Palmer a constant threat down the right, winning a free-kick that Hill fired just wide from the edge of the area.

Stone made it 2-0 after 28 minutes with his first goal for the club, firing home after Hill’s header was blocked.

United got their third three minutes later, Welford heading home his 23rd goal of the season.

Former United man Jon Pilbeam then had Wells’ first chance of the game, seeing a free-kick hit the woodwork.

Central defenders Ryan James and Pat Kingwell both had shots on goal, before Stone set up Palmer to score the fourth after 66 minutes with a low finish.

Wells’ Tom Bryant then hit the woodwork, before Kamurasi made a good save to deny Pilbeam.

Wilson got the fifth in stoppageti­me, scoring after his first shot came back off a post.
